If the Newt has Nethopper and such, does it have the Ethernet driver
installed already? If so, getting a compatible Ethernet card would be faster
connection than the serial cable, and would work with either the Wintel or
Mac PCs. Once you have a network connection working for your Newt (even if
it isn't wireless), there are numerous utilities, including the NCU, that
can work over Ethernet, for doing backups.
If it does not have the Ethernet driver, then dealing with getting one on
the Newt would probably be more trouble than getting the serial cable -
unless you have a Mac Powerbook with IrDA.
